Recognizing Mold And Mildew Growth Elements



Mold and mildew growth is influenced by a selection of factors that are crucial to understand in order to properly resolve and avoid its spreading. Understanding these aspects is vital in executing effective mold removal methods. The main factor contributing to mold development is dampness. Mold spores need wetness to flourish and sprout, making humid or wet settings highly susceptible to mold and mildew problems. Poor ventilation can likewise lead to moisture accumulation, creating an ideal breeding place for mold and mildew.

Another substantial variable is temperature level. Mold and mildew has a tendency to proliferate in temperature levels between 77 to 86 degrees Fahrenheit, although it can still expand in a broader variety. Additionally, mold requires raw material to eat. This can include various building products such as wood, drywall, and insulation. On a regular basis checking and keeping these materials can help stop mold and mildew development.


Furthermore, air flow and light direct exposure can affect mold and mildew development. Locations that lack appropriate air flow and all-natural light are more prone to mold growth. By attending to these variables comprehensively, individuals can properly minimize mold and mildew development and protect their living environments.


Correct Mold And Mildew Cleansing Methods



Making use of effective cleansing approaches is important in protecting against the reoccurrence and addressing of mold contamination in indoor environments. When managing mold, it is crucial to prioritize safety and security by using protective equipment such as masks, gloves, and goggles. The initial step in correct mold cleaning is to contain the damaged area to avoid the spread of spores to uncontaminated locations. This can be attained by sealing the room and making use of air scrubbers or unfavorable air devices to keep air top quality.

Executing Wetness Control Steps



To efficiently prevent mold development and contamination in indoor atmospheres, applying moisture control measures is extremely important. Wetness is the key variable that mold removal on books gas mold development, making it important to take care of moisture levels within the home. One effective measure is to use dehumidifiers to preserve interior humidity levels listed below 60%. In addition, ensuring appropriate ventilation in areas prone to moisture accumulation, such as shower rooms and kitchens, can help in reducing the threat of mold and mildew development. Regularly evaluating and fixing any kind of leaks in pipes, roof coverings, or home windows is also vital in protecting against excess wetness accumulation. Making Use Of All-natural Removal Solutions



After successfully implementing moisture control actions to stop mold development in indoor environments, homeowners can currently discover the performance of all-natural remediation remedies in keeping a healthy home. Natural remediation options use eco-friendly methods to combat mold and mildew and mildew, making them a popular choice for those seeking non-toxic choices. One such remedy is using vinegar, a natural antimicrobial representative, to tidy and disinfect surface areas polluted by mold. Merely weaken vinegar with water and spray it onto the affected areas, permitting it to rest for a few hours prior to wiping clean. Additionally, tea tree oil, understood for its antifungal properties, can be blended with water and splashed onto mold-infested surfaces to inhibit more development. Another natural option is hydrogen peroxide, which can efficiently eliminate mold helpful hints on numerous surfaces without leaving hazardous deposits behind. By incorporating these all-natural removal options right into their cleaning routines, homeowners can properly battle mold growth while advertising a much healthier indoor environment for themselves and their family members.
